Address

MQhncE6yonZtXaHTXtEFyB3TMSGP9qP8Sb

0 MONA

Confirmed
Total Received24.50864868 MONA
Total Sent24.50864868 MONA
Final Balance0 MONA
No. Transactions2

Transactions

MQhncE6yonZtXaHTXtEFyB3TMSGP9qP8Sb24.50864868 MONA
 
 
MQhncE6yonZtXaHTXtEFyB3TMSGP9qP8Sb24.50864868 MONA